  • It's an ongoing process for me/us. I bought $3 pajama pants off the clearance rack at Target so I could have something of my own and not care if they got wrecked, so I put those in right away. I also put in socks, flip flops and a few other things I knew I'd want but that I wouldn't need before then.

    I put the baby's clothes in there this past weekend and some boxers for DH. Oh, and the camera (so I wouldn't forget).

    I have a few things left to add, but DH wanted me to have it packed in case I go early (so cute!). All I have to put in is my toothbrush, chapstick, kleenex and some tank tops.

  • 36 weeks. I thought doing it before then was too early but I'd suggest doing it around then if you can (although its a pain in the arse to not have those items readily available on a daily basis) b/c I started going into labor at 36W (ended up stopping after many hours) and DH had to frantically pack everything while I was in pain and contracting.

     I couldn't think of what to tell him I needed and he was running around like a chicken with his head cut off worried about what to take/not to take. Trust me, you don't want your DH trying to decide things like which undies you want to wear home from the hospital. LOL.
